TEAMWORK and trust can take you places and this was on display at the TNCA inter-districts U-19 tournament.
Hari K Pandya and Thasish Kannan were some of the key performers in helping Coimbatore win it for the third time in a row.
"Firstly, to be able to win the championship three times in a row is quite special. It shows the amount of dedication and hard work the team and the association has put in," said an elated Hari, captain of the Coimbatore U-19 team. "We had a pretty long selection process which makes sure that the best team is being selected and the association's ef forts to make sure that we had enough practice was commendable and I credit the team's success to that," said Hari. "There are really good facilities out here at Coimbatore and the association makes sure that you get quality practice no matter what. We had our practice sessions at the SNR college cricket grounds," he added.
